Similarity between IP and UDP?

IP and UDP operate at different layers of the OSI model. The IP protocol specifies network layer addressing for routine, and UDP is a transport model.The one thing that is the same between them is that they are both connectionless methods, meaning that no answer is required from the receiver by the sender for either protocol. We assume the information arrives at the receiver without checking the result.


Difference between connectionless and connection oriented communication?

Different from a connectionless protocol, a connection-oriented protocol guaranties the delivery of the information. An example of connection-oriented protocol is (TCP) and a connectionless protocol is (UDP). page/926 A+

How is the intensity of a sound related to the distance between the source and the receiver?

The intensity of a sound decreases as the distance between the source and the receiver increases. This is due to the spreading out of sound energy over a larger area as it travels further away, resulting in a decrease in the concentration of energy at the receiver.

What is uart protocal?

UART Protocol stands for Universal Asynchronous Receiver/Transmitter. It is a piece of computer hardware that is used to translate data that runs between parallel and serial forms.

What is the similarities between radar and sonar?

They both bounce back waves to and from the receiver in order to locate and judge the distance of objects.
